India, particularly Chennai, has emerged as a hub for Salesforce talent, offering a blend of cost-effectiveness, technical expertise, and adaptability. Hiring a Salesforce developer in Chennai can be a strategic move for businesses aiming to leverage Salesforce solutions.
The value of hiring a Salesforce developer locally includes access to specialized skills, flexibility in project management, and the ability to tap into the local market knowledge while keeping abreast of global trends.
Why Choose Chennai for Salesforce Developers
Chennai is home to a thriving tech ecosystem, with numerous IT companies and startups. This environment fosters a culture of innovation and skill development.
The city hosts various tech events and conferences, providing a platform for professionals to network and share knowledge. Examples include local universities, bootcamps, and professional meetups that contribute to the development of Salesforce skills.
- Access to a large talent pool
- Cost-effective solutions compared to Western markets
- Strong IT infrastructure
- Proximity to major tech hubs
- Government support for IT initiatives
Key Skills to Look For
Salesforce Platform Expertise
A proficient Salesforce developer should have hands-on experience with the Salesforce platform, including Sales Cloud, Marketing Cloud, and Service Cloud.
Apex Programming
Knowledge of Apex, Salesforce's proprietary programming language, is crucial for custom development and integration.
SOQL and SOSL
Understanding of Salesforce Object Query Language (SOQL) and Salesforce Object Search Language (SOSL) is necessary for data manipulation and retrieval.
Lightning Component Framework
Experience with the Lightning Component Framework is important for building custom user interfaces.
Integration Skills
The ability to integrate Salesforce with other systems and applications using APIs is a key skill.
Data Modeling
Understanding data modeling concepts and how to apply them within Salesforce is essential.
Security and Access Controls
Knowledge of Salesforce security features and how to implement access controls is critical.
Soft Skills
Effective communication, teamwork, and problem-solving skills are vital for successful project execution.
Screening & Interviewing Process
Initial Screening
Begin by reviewing resumes and cover letters to shortlist candidates based on their technical skills and experience.
Technical Assessment
Conduct a technical assessment to evaluate the candidate's Salesforce skills, such as coding challenges or project-based evaluations.
Sample Interview Questions for Salesforce Developer
- Can you explain the difference between a trigger and a batch job in Salesforce?
- How do you handle errors in Apex?
- Describe your experience with Salesforce integrations.
- How do you optimize SOQL queries?
- Can you give an example of a complex project you worked on and your role in it?
Final Interview
The final interview should focus on the candidate's fit with the company culture and their ability to work collaboratively.
Factors for Successful Collaboration
Clear Project Briefs
Provide detailed project briefs to ensure the developer understands the project requirements.
Regular Check-ins
Schedule regular check-ins to monitor progress, address issues, and adjust plans as necessary.
Collaboration Tools
Utilize collaboration tools like Trello, Asana, Slack, or WhatsApp to facilitate communication and project management.
Contracts and Agreements
Establish clear contracts and agreements regarding intellectual property, confidentiality, and payment terms.
Challenges to Watch Out For
Scope Creep
Be aware of scope creep and manage it by prioritizing features and negotiating changes.
Communication Barriers
Overcome communication barriers by using clear language, setting expectations, and leveraging technology.
Data Security
Ensure data security by implementing robust access controls and adhering to best practices.
Actionable Next Steps
To start hiring a Salesforce developer in Chennai, follow these steps:
- Sign Up on our platform
- Enter Your Search Criteria
- Browse Candidates
- Screen Candidates
- Reach Out to Shortlisted Candidates
- Start hiring top Salesforce developers in Chennai today
FAQ
What skills should I look for in a Salesforce developer?
Look for skills such as Salesforce platform expertise, Apex programming, SOQL, and integration skills.
How do I assess a Salesforce developer's skills?
Conduct technical assessments, review their portfolio, and ask relevant interview questions.
What are the factors that influence the salary of a Salesforce developer?
Factors include experience, specific skills, location, and the complexity of the projects they have worked on.
Should I hire a full-time Salesforce developer or a freelancer?
The decision depends on your project needs, budget, and the level of commitment required.
Conclusion
Hiring a Salesforce developer in Chennai can be a strategic decision for businesses looking to leverage Salesforce solutions effectively. By understanding the key skills required, the screening process, and factors for successful collaboration, you can find the right talent to drive your projects forward.







